Five Lesotho nationals were apprehended at the Qashasnek border crossing trying to smuggle R1.48 million in South African currency concealed in plastic bags. The suspects were caught during a routine vehicle search by Junior Border Guards in a joint operation with Border Management Authority (BMA), SANDF, and SAPS.
The suspects, including four who were banned from entry, were found in possession of the cash. The confiscated money underwent verification before being deposited in a state account for further investigation.
BMA commissioner Dr. Michael Masiapato praised the efforts of officials in detecting and preventing criminal activities at the border, emphasizing a zero-tolerance approach towards illegal actions at ports of entry.
